Just before he was executed in an electric chair in 1989, Ted Bundy, a former suicide hotline worker, described as one with exquisite skills to help calm troubled callers, confessed to killing at least thirty women between 1974 and 1978. His crime story is bone chilling and the stories about him never seem to end. But what is clear about this charming, master manipulator whose personality no one could stand, is that his past was not rosy at all, actually it was insane. His devout Methodist mother became pregnant with Ted Bundy outside wedlock, and it is rumored that his father (Ted's grandfather) was responsible for the pregnancy. His grandfather, though a church deacon, was a maniac who, to say the least, molested cats and dogs, was obsessed with pornography and according to some accounts, might have sexually molested Ted.
